Output f3e86069adbbe93bb87af72820fe10d467cbebd95adc9625000f44c813e0023c:60

value
587989003
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 5a466c79450d009387141615854adc90ba02caa0 OP_EQUALVERIFY OP_CHECKSIG
address
19ELBPgCYamYe18pMuo83gFpzR1V5gSXya
transaction
f3e86069adbbe93bb87af72820fe10d467cbebd95adc9625000f44c813e0023c
confirmations
442912
spent
true